Abstract
A novel all-optical header and payload separation technique that can be utilized in unslotted
optical-packet-switched networks is proposed. The technique uses two modified terahertz optical asynchronous
demultiplexers: One is for packet header extraction with differential modulation scheme, and the other performs a
simple xor operation between the packet and its self-derived header to
get the separated payload. The main virtue of this system is simple structure and low-power consumption. Through
numerical simulations, the operating characteristics of the scheme are illustrated. In addition, the parameters of
the system are discussed and designed to optimize the performance of the scheme.
